Judgement Tarot Card Meaning — Full Interpretation
Judgement Upright Meaning
Judgement shows figures rising from coffins beneath an angel sounding a trumpet. The image is borrowed from Christian eschatology, but its tarot meaning is broader: this is the card of *being called* — by your own soul, by a situation, by a moment that asks for your answer.
Upright, Judgement is the card of awakening. The moment you understand what you've been doing with your life, what you'd like to be doing instead, and what it would cost to switch. The trumpet is not gentle. It does not arrange a convenient time. It sounds, and you are asked.
If Judgement appeared in your reading, something is calling and you have already heard it. People who pull this card usually know what the call is — the career change that has been waving at them for two years, the public commitment to a craft they've been doing privately, the move to the city they keep visiting, the choice to step into a leadership role they've been dodging.
The card asks one thing: are you going to answer?
Judgement is also the card of self-forgiveness. The figures rising from coffins are not rising into punishment. They are rising into a freer version of themselves — one no longer defined by past mistakes. If you have been carrying something you have already paid for, the card is asking you to set it down.
Judgement Reversed Meaning
Reversed, Judgement is the call ignored. The trumpet is still sounding. You have been turning up the music to drown it out. The card is patient — but it notices.
The reversal can also describe harsh self-judgement — the verdict you have been issuing on yourself, repeatedly, for something you have already paid for. The card is asking for amnesty.
Reversed Judgement asks: which call have you been refusing to answer, and which sentence on yourself are you ready to release?
Judgement Love & Relationships
In love, Judgement is the relationship that calls you out of a smaller version of yourself. For couples, it can mark a moment of renewal — choosing each other again, on different terms.
Reversed in love, Judgement is the lingering judgment of a past relationship that is still shaping how you show up now. The card asks for the release.
Judgement Career & Work
Career-wise, Judgement is the calling you've been hearing for a while. The card supports career changes driven by vocation, not money. People who pull Judgement often know exactly which work they're being asked to do — and have been postponing it.
Reversed, the career Judgement is the self-doubt that keeps you from answering. The work is real. The doubt is the obstacle.
